The rusting of iron is represented by the equation 4Fe +3O2 --> 2Fe2O3. If you have a 1.50-mol sample of iron, how many moles of Fe2O3 will there be after the iron has rusted completely?
a. 0.50 mol
b. 0.75 mol
c. 1.0 mol
d. 1.50 mol
e. 2.0 mol
